Abstract

A method of designing a wiring harness using a wiring harness design tool can include allowing a first user to access and edit a first wiring harness design component in a wiring harness design workspace, allowing a second user to access and edit a second wiring harness design component in the wiring harness design workspace at least during a portion of the time that the first user is allowed to access and edit the first wiring harness design component, and displaying the first and second wiring harness design components to the first and second users during at least a portion of the time that access is allowed to the first and second users.

Claims (28)

1. A method, comprising:

allowing a first user to access and edit a first wiring harness design component in a wiring harness design workspace on a computer;

allowing a second user to access and edit a second wiring harness design component in the wiring harness design workspace at least during a portion of the time that the first user is allowed to access and edit the first wiring harness design component;

displaying the first and second wiring harness design components to the first and second users during at least a portion of the time that access is allowed to the first and second users;

automatically locking, on a component basis, the first wiring harness design component against editing by the second user, upon initiating the edit by the first user; and

automatically refreshing a view of the wiring harness design workspace displayed to the second user, if the edit by the first user impacts at least a portion of the second wiring harness design component accessed by the second user.

2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ising locking the second wiring harness design component against editing by the first user when the second user has access to the second wiring harness design component for editing by the second user.
